How-To: Build Your Own Solar Water Distiller
1. Gather Materials: Use a clear plastic sheet, a large shallow pan, a small container, and a support stand.
2. Setup: Fill the shallow pan with water, place it under direct sunlight, with the plastic sheet covering it.
3. Collection: As water evaporates, it condenses on the plastic sheet, collecting in the small container. This simple setup showcases how sunlight can purify water, making it safe for consumption.

Real-Time Adaptive Transport: A Smart Mobility Solution
A young student from Nairobi has created a GPS-based solution to optimize public transport routes in real-time. This cutting-edge innovation reduces commute times and enhances safety, establishing a model for urban mobility solutions worldwide.
Pros and Cons Overview:
– Pros: Reduced travel times, improved safety, better fuel efficiency.
– Cons: Initial infrastructure costs, potential privacy concerns.
